Transaction e3734b1960231f558b413ae2dd2e94fd0e12294bf9424f406cac5596dd095b25
1 Input
1 Output
-
e3734b1960231f558b413ae2dd2e94fd0e12294bf9424f406cac5596dd095b25:0
- value
- 21369714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7702a8aa23fd3d605eb96185d85ba7bbfd8164e3 OP_EQUAL
- address
- 3CYHX7R9NQw79yisvMTUhB9JCeWCa4rgJr